On Mon, 17 Jan 2011 14:53:19 +0100 Giampaolo RodolĂ <g.rodola at gmail.com> wrote: > I've recently implemented this functionality in psutil: > http://code.google.com/p/psutil/issues/detail?id=147 > If desired, I can contribute a patch for the os module, altough being > such functions Linux-only, I'm not sure os module is the right place > for them to land. > Also, I've been thinking about this for quite a bit: would it be the > case to add system-specific modules such as "linux" (and maybe also a > "win32") to the standard library? The problem with something named "linux" is that when some of these APIs get ported to other Unix variants, things will get very confusing. "win32" is different since it's quite unlikely for some Windows-specific APIs to get ported to other OSes. Regards Antoine.
